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 3468630650 45893
6591 66 712
6591 66 712
804605 906030 966
All about undefined
Interested in learning more?
6591 66 712
804605 906030 966
See more
996874175 0529902 4678
601 770 132876847 23473723598 30918270457
See more
7164 626469 7878736
756 874 36
See more